Which of the following polymers has ester linkage?
A.Nylon 6,6
B.Dacron
C.PVC
D.Bakelite

Hint:For the formation of any type of polymer two monomers which can be same or different, polymerize and form polymer. The options given above are all polymers but the linkage is different. Some have amide linkage and some have ester linkage. In an ester molecule, the bond connecting the atom doubly bonded to oxygen and the oxygen atom bearing the alkyl or aryl group is therefore called the ester bond or ester linkage.
Complete step-by-step answer:Polymers are poly chains of monomers, these combine and eliminate a water molecule. In many cases amide linkage is formed while in many cases ester linkage is formed. So, for considering the linkage we firstly have to see the structure of these polymers.
Let’s start with Nylon 6,6 if we draw the structure of Nylon 6, 6 we can see that it has amide linkage it means that the monomers which are hexamethylenediamine and adipic acid combine and lose a water molecule.
Next we have Dacron which is a polymer made up of two monomers, ethylene glycol and terephthalic acid. There is an ester linkage in the structure. It can be represented as
Acid and an alcohol react and a water molecule is removed, and an ester molecule is formed. Because of this ester formation, this bond is referred to as an ester linkage. As you are seeing in the above figure, Dacron forms ester linkage. It is also called Terylene.
PVC also does not have an ester linkage. PVC is poly vinyl chloride it is formed when using the same monomer polymerise, we can see the structure of PVC polymer. It is mainly used in manufacturing pipes.
At last we have Bakelite and it also has the same type of linkage as PVC has. The two benzyl groups are connected as $ - C{H_2} - \,linkage$ . Thus according to the question we have to find out the polymer which has ester linkage. As we have seen the structure of all polymer we can say that
Correct option is B.
Note:Before being able to solve the sum, we need to understand the meaning of ester linkage. When a carboxylic acid and an alcohol react, a water molecule is removed, and an ester molecule is formed. Because of this ester formation, this bond is referred to as an ester linkage. There are many polymers which have ester linkage in them. For example PHBV .
